Pennyworth explores the early life of the titular Wayne family butler, Alfred Pennyworth, a former British SAS soldier after serving in the Indonesia–Malaysia confrontation aims to form his own security company in an alternate history London which combines aspects of the 1950s and 1960s with invented events and ...Was Alfred in the SAS?
Alfred Pennyworth is a former British SAS soldier and the trusted security to Thomas Wayne. He is the proud owner of security firm Pennyworth Security and a close friend of Bazza and Dave Boy.Why does Alfred Call Bruce master?

Resume: Over the years and in various stories, Alfred is said to have had many other jobs prior to becoming Batman's butler, including actor, intelligence agent, medic in the Royal Air Force and member of the Royal Marines, British Secret Service and the British Army's Special Air Service.What is the No Name League in Pennyworth?
Status. The No Name League is a radical left-wing, undercover group of rivals to the Raven Society. Members of the No Name League are known as "no names".What is Alfred Pennyworth IQ?
